Old Manchester Museum (1859)


category : Museums
Local historical artifacts including Pitkin Glass Works, Cheney Brothers Silk Mills, Bon Ami Soap Co., military memorial. Manchester Sports Hall of Fame, research and genealogy library, gift shop.


Admission: Adults $2, children (16 and under) free.
Address: 126 Cedar St.
